CAT 2024 Quant was dominated by Algebra followed by Arithmetic. In Arithmetic, the questions were dominated by topics like Speed-time-distance, Mixture and Alligations. This year, there was a surprise. The questions from Geometry were relatively on the lower side as compared to the previous years. There were 8 TITA Qs this year. Overall this section was at a medium level of difficulty.
Question 12 A fruit seller has a stock of mangoes, bananas and apples with at least one fruit of each type. At the beginning of a day, the number of mangoes make up 40% of his stock. That day, he sells half of the mangoes, 96 bananas and 40% of the apples. At the end of the day, he ends up selling 50% of the fruits. The smallest possible total number of fruits in the stock at the beginning of the day is
Let the total number of fruits= 5x.
Therefore, the number of mangoes in the stock= (40/100)*5x= 2x.
Let the number of apples= 5y.
He sold x mangoes, 96 bananas and 2y apples which is equal to 50% of the total fruits.
x+ 96+ 2y= 2.5x
2x+192+4y= 5x
192+ 4y= 3x
The smallest value of y which will satisfy the equation is y= 3.
192+ 12= 204= 3x
x= 68
The smallest possible total number of fruits in the stock at the beginning of the day is 5x= 5*68= 340.
